How much do software sales representative j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for software sales representative in Utah is $57,808.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,200.00 and $68,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

How do software sales representatives typically collaborate with technical teams during the sales process?

Software Sales Representatives often work closely with technical teams such as solutions engineers or product specialists to ensure client requirements are fully understood and addressed. During the sales process, representatives coordinate product demonstrations, gather technical feedback, and relay customer needs to the development team. This collaboration helps tailor solutions and respond effectively to technical questions or concerns from prospective clients. Strong communication and teamwork are essential to bridge the gap between customer expectations and technical capabilities.

What is the difference between Software Sales Representative vs Software Account Manager?

AspectSoftware Sales RepresentativeSoftware Account Manager
Primary RoleFocuses on acquiring new clients and closing salesManages existing client accounts and upsells
Required SkillsSales techniques, product knowledge, communicationCustomer relationship management, product expertise, negotiation
Work EnvironmentSales meetings, prospecting, demosClient meetings, account reviews, support
Industry UsageCommon in sales-driven organizationsCommon in customer success and account management teams

While both roles involve working with software products, the Software Sales Representative primarily focuses on generating new sales and expanding the customer base. In contrast, the Software Account Manager maintains and grows relationships with existing clients, ensuring satisfaction and retention.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a software sales representative?

To thrive as a Software Sales Representative, you need strong sales acumen, in-depth product knowledge, and typically a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a related field. Familiarity with CRM systems like Salesforce, sales automation tools, and basic technical understanding of software solutions are commonly required. Outstanding communication, active listening, and relationship-building skills help you connect with clients and close deals effectively. These competencies are crucial for understanding customer needs, navigating complex sales cycles, and consistently achieving sales targets.

What is a software sales representative?

A software sales representative is a front-line team member who facilitates software and computer sales and provides technical support for customers. As a software sales representative, your job duties include answering questions for clients before and after purchase and providing a demonstration of the software to ensure it fits each client’s needs. You spend a majority of your time on the phone with customers to land a sale and maintain client happiness. While some experience in sales is beneficial to have for this job, it’s not strictly required. Qualifications for this career include excellent customer service skills and the ability to communicate technical information to potential customers.

About iWorQ
Since 2001, iWorQ has been a pioneer in SaaS solutions for city and county governments. Today, we provide over 20 highly configurable applications that help municipalities manage permitting, planning, code enforcement, work orders, inspections, fleet tracking, and more, all securely hosted on AWS GovCloud. Our commitment to customer success is reflected in our world-class NPS score of 80+.
